The Northern Rivers Bushwalkers Club runs a variety of bushwalking, cycling, kayaking and abseiling activities each week in the National Parks, State Forests and coastal areas of the NSW North Coast Region, and beyond. There is also regular on-line qigong, and some social activities throughout the year.

We are located in the NSW Northern Rivers region, which covers an area around Lismore, South and East to the coast, and North to the Queensland border.  Here is a Google Map of the area. The Club is affiliated with Bushwalking NSW and has been organising regular activities since 1976.

The club puts on a wide variety of activities including bushwalking from easy grades through to pack walks. Car camps and weeks away to various parts of Australia and overseas happen regularly. Cycling, Kayaking and Abseiling activities regularly appear in the What's On program.
